The length of a rectangular
swimming pool is 36 ft. The
width is 18 ft. What is the
length of the diagonal of the
pool to the nearest foot?
a. 18 ft
b. 30 ft
c. 40 ft
d. 54 ft

Answers

Answer:

C.  40 ft

Step-by-step explanation:

First you need to set up the abc

a²+b²=C²

plug in the numbers

36²+18²= C²

you need to square both of the number than add them together

1296 + 324 = 1620

Than you need to square root the answer you just got

√1620

Which equals

40.24

But then round it to the nearest foot

So just 40

Find the slope of the line that passes through (10, 3) and (7, 11).
Simplify your answer and write it as a proper fraction, improper fraction, or integer.

Answers

Answer:

Slope of the line is [tex]-\frac{8}{3}[/tex].

Step-by-step explanation:

Given points are:

(10, 3) and (7, 11)

Here,

x1 = 10 and y1 = 3

x2 = 7 and y2 = 11

Slope of a line is given by

[tex]m = \frac{y_2-y_1}{x_2-x_1}\\\\m = \frac{11-3}{7-10}\\\\m = \frac{8}{-3}[/tex]

Therefore,

Slope of the line is [tex]-\frac{8}{3}[/tex].

AYOOO HELPPPPP MATHHHH......? THANKKK UUUUU

Answers

9514 1404 393

Answer:

  choices A and F are part of Leo's system of equations

Step-by-step explanation:

The formula for the amount in an account compounded annually is ...

  A = P(1 +r)^t

For the given amounts and variables, that is ...

  y = 500(1.025)^x . . . . matches F

__

The formula for the amount in an account compounded continuously is ...

  A = P·e^(rt)

With given values, this is ...

  y = 400e^(0.02x) . . . . matches A

what is the slope that passes through (4, 5) (9, 20)​

Answers

Answer:

3

Step-by-step explanation:

slope = y2-y1/x2-x1

slope = (20-5)/(9-4)

slope = 15/5 = 3

Answer:

slope = 3

Step-by-step explanation:

Calculate the slope m using the slope formula

m = [tex]\frac{y_{2}-y_{1} }{x_{2}-x_{1} }[/tex]

with (x₁, y₁ ) = (4, 5) and (x₂, y₂ ) = (9, 20)

m = [tex]\frac{20-5}{9-4}[/tex] = [tex]\frac{15}{5}[/tex] = 3
